Capital Projects & Lifecycle Administrator

Job Introduction

The Capital Projects & Lifecycle Administrator supports Sodexo’s Project Management functions by tracking project deliverables and milestones, facilitating the adoption of project lifecycle processes, and coordinating project governance and reporting activities. This role ensures effective risk and issue management, monitors project progress, and supports post-project reviews to drive continuous improvement.

What You'll Do:

  • Support the development, updating, and enforcement of project management processes, standards, and governance across projects.
  • Assist Project Managers with large projects, risk management, quality reviews, and maintaining lessons learned activities.
  • Manage project trackers, risks, issues, and compile monthly reports for review and decision-making.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ure consistent standards and best practices in project delivery.
  • Develop and maintain project templates and tools, evolving them throughout the project lifecycle.
  • Liaise with stakeholders, contractors, and finance teams to ensure project progress, access, and timely invoicing.
  • Provide comprehensive project administration support, including project planning, documentation, and status updates.
  • Uphold Sodexo’s values and policies, ensuring adherence to governance standards and supporting continuous process improvement.

What You Bring:

  • Experienced in project administration or coordination, ideally within estates/FM or similar environments.
  • Supportive of small projects or familiar with end-to-end project lifecycle management.
  • Knowledge of structured project management frameworks and tools.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office suite, including MS Project, PowerPoint, Word, and Excel.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ills with excellent attention to detail and organisation.
  • Skilled in managing stakeholder relationships with diplomacy, tact, and assertiveness.
  • Demonstrates decisiveness, effective prioritisation, energy, and resilience under pressure.
  • Builds trust, maintains integrity, and drives projects to successful delivery.
  • Desirable: Prince2 certification, CDM & site safety knowledge, CDM Principal engineer & Contractor experience.
